AMENDING SEC. 73 OF R. A. NO. 9136, ELECTRIC POWER INDUSTRY REFORM ACT OF 2001
This bill proposes to amend Section 73 of the Electric Power Industry Reform Act of 2001 to establish a lifeline rate for marginalized electricity consumers, with costs shared equally between the national government and private distribution utilities.
AMENDING SEC. 4 OF R.A. NO. 9994, EXPANDED SENIOR CITIZENS ACT OF 2010
This bill amends Section 4 of the Expanded Senior Citizens Act of 2010 to provide a 5% discount on water and electricity for senior citizens, with specific conditions on consumption and cost-sharing between the government and utilities.

AMENDING R.A. NO. 9994 (EXPANDED SENIOR CITIZENS ACT)
This bill aims to amend the Expanded Senior Citizens Act by providing senior citizens with a minimum 5% discount on their first 150 kilowatt-hours of electricity and first 50 cubic meters of water, along with an exemption from the Value-Added Tax (VAT) on these utilities.

INCREASING THE MONTHLY SOCIAL PENSION OF SENIOR CITIZENS
This bill aims to increase the monthly social pension for senior citizens to ₱1,000 and expand its coverage to those who do not receive any pension or receive a pension of ₱3,500 or less.
